The swimsuit issue of Sports Illustrated has been an iconic brand for decades. Today, we present a fresh perspective by showcasing twelve remarkable high school athletes who have made a significant impact in their respective sports while also gracing the pages of this prestigious publication.
These young women are not just talented athletes; they are also role models, demonstrating excellence both on the field and off. From track and field stars to soccer phenoms, each athlete brings a unique story and impressive achievements that highlight their dedication and hard work.
As we celebrate their accomplishments, we invite fans to participate in the voting process to determine which athlete stands out the most. This initiative not only honors their athletic prowess but also emphasizes the importance of representation in sports and media.
